Hi there, I have been facing blank screen (turned on but only black with backlight display) after installing intel graphic driver on my Acer aspire VX15-591G, I have tried installing OEM driver, Older driver, Newer Driver, Clean Install windows, Clean Install the graphic driver (Using DDU Uninstaller), modding my Bios for the advanced & power tab (SPI-programmer+SOIC8 clipper, CH341a, HxD, UEFItool) , buying a USB HDMI to connect to my external monitor, and etc. yet the problem still persist... My laptop is usable and currently running on Microsoft Basic Display Adapter which make me unable to adjust the brightness of my laptop screen ( This is the main reason I want to fix it), can't connect to HDMI port, and I can't run anything on full screen (exclusive full screen) like it used to be (it's like 1-10FPS), I can run any game with borderless screen though. I have been searching for a month to find a method to fix this stupid driver problem, I have tried asking on Intel community forum (copy-paste reply/solution), Acer community forum (0 answer), yet none of those worked! and then while I'm still in limbo trying to find a fix, there is LTT forum on the list of google search, which make me wonder, why I haven't tried to ask LTT forum even though I have been subscribed to it's channel like 3 year's (I didn't know LTT have it's own forum). So, Anyone can help to fix the problem here? at the very least I want to find a way to adjust the brightness of the screen without installing Intel Graphic Driver (It's really hurts my eyes since mostly I use my laptop indoor), I have tried doing it via registry editor (regedit) but it's seem it doesn't work. here is my system info: Acer Aspire VX15 vx5-591g Windows 10 Home 64Bit (10.0 Build 19041) Bios Vers: V 1.08 OEM Bios (insydeh20) - (unlocked bios) Intel i5-7300HQ - Intel HD graphic 630 Nvidia GTX 1050Ti (Mobile) 4GB 24GB DDR4 RAM Best Regards, Rygen29
